Tender Alabama Pecanbread Recipe Easy Crunchy Maple Pecan Delight

A tender, moist pecanbread with a crunchy maple pecan topping, perfect for breakfast, dessert, or any occasion. This recipe combines nostalgic Southern flavors with a sweet, caramelized crunch.

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 ¾ cups (220g) all-purpose flour
  • 1 teaspoon baking powder
  • ¼ teaspoon salt
  • ½ cup (115g) unsalted butter, softened
  • ¾ cup (150g) granulated sugar
  • 2 large eggs, room temperature
  • 1 teaspoon pure vanilla extract
  • ½ cup (120ml) buttermilk (or dairy-free milk with 1 tsp lemon juice as substitute)
  • 1 cup (100g) chopped pecans, toasted
  • ½ cup (120ml) pure maple syrup
  • 1 cup (100g) pecan halves, toasted
  • 2 tablespoons unsalted butter
  • Pinch of sea salt

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Spread 1 ½ cups pecans on a baking sheet and toast for 8-10 minutes, stirring halfway through. Let cool.
  2. In a medium bowl, whisk together flour, baking powder, and salt. Set aside.
  3. In a large bowl, beat softened butter and sugar with an electric mixer until light and fluffy, about 3 minutes.
  4. Beat in eggs one at a time, then stir in vanilla extract.
  5. With mixer on low, alternately add flour mixture and buttermilk in three batches, starting and ending with flour. Mix until just combined.
  6. Fold in 1 cup toasted chopped pecans gently with a rubber spatula.
  7. In a small saucepan, combine maple syrup, butter, and sea salt. Heat over medium until butter melts and mixture bubbles. Stir in toasted pecan halves to coat. Remove from heat.
  8. Pour batter into greased 9×5-inch loaf pan and spread evenly.
  9. Spoon maple pecan topping evenly over batter.
  10. Bake at 350°F (175°C) for 50-60 minutes. Check doneness at 50 minutes with a toothpick; it should come out clean or with a few moist crumbs.
  11. Let pecanbread cool in pan on wire rack for 20 minutes, then remove from pan and cool completely to allow topping to harden.

Notes

Use room temperature eggs and butter for best mixing results. Toast pecans carefully to avoid burning. If topping browns too quickly, tent with foil during last 10 minutes of baking. Let bread cool completely before slicing to keep it tender and prevent crumbling. For gluten-free version, substitute flour with gluten-free blend and add extra baking powder. Vegan adaptations possible with flax eggs and plant-based substitutes.
